New generation of Doradas de la Salsa debuts in Lima and aims for internationalization

The new generation of the girl group Golden Sauce, made its official debut in Lima this Thursday, September 28. The group, made up of Melanie Rose, Cindy Sotelo, Karla Zapata, Esthephany Valenzuela and Indira Orbegoso, commented that they will perform at the Rústica restaurant chain in three locations in Lima.

“It is a nice project that after a long preparation is now a reality, we all have the mentality of not only being another group of the amount, but of becoming a reference of salsa for the public in our country and also at the level international”, Cindy Sotelo said. “We are working hard to achieve it,” he added later.

In their first statements to the press, the members of Doradas de la Salsa expressed their desire to follow in the footsteps of Daniela Darcourt, a singer nominated for the Latin Grammy Awards and become a reference for Peruvian salsa internationally.

“Daniela has been leaving the name of Peru in something very important, she has demonstrated her talent and her goal of succeeding abroad. In our case we also want our work to be recognized in other countries, that is why we are going to work hard and evenly to achieve our objectives,” Sotelo explained.

The artists also highlighted the talent of Michelle Soifer and Yahaira Plasencia, who have inspired them in their musical career. “Michelle Soifer is a great teacher,” said Indira Orbegoso. “Yahaira Plasencia is a friend who has always supported us,” said Karla Zapata. “He is an example of discipline and hard work.”

In addition, Las Doradas de la Salsa plan to continue their presentations in Lima on September 29 in Los Olivos and on the 30th in Lince. The group also has plans to tour the interior of the country and, in the future, reach other Latin American countries.
